As a PACU Registered Nurse in Washington, you can expect to work in a diverse range of healthcare settings, including large metropolitan hospitals, specialized surgical centers, and outpatient facilities. Your role will primarily focus on the critical recovery phase of patients post-anesthesia, providing essential monitoring and care as they regain consciousness and stabilize. In various facilities—from renowned teaching hospitals in Seattle to community hospitals in smaller towns—you’ll engage in tasks such as assessing patient vital signs, managing pain relief, and educating patients and families about postoperative care. For a PACU job in Washington, candidates are typically required to have a nursing degree with a current RN license, along with experience in critical care or recovery room settings. Preferred qualifications often include ACLS and PALS certifications, as well as familiarity with postoperative patient care and monitoring.
Post Anesthesia Care Unit travel jobs in Washington are typically available in hospitals, surgical centers, and outpatient facilities that provide anesthesia services. These settings often require specialized nursing skills to monitor and care for patients as they transition out of anesthesia.
